RxJava怎么结束结束整条链?

现在有这样一个流程操作:先从本地数据库取得数据,如果数据为空则主线程提示,
然后直接结束,若不为空则进行网络请求等等,这一流程用RxJava怎么操作呢?当
数据库查询为空时我现在是返回null,后面的流程也一致返回null,怎么才可以直
接跳过呢?

最近才开始学习RxJava,无能为力啊

https://github.com/youxin11544/mvp_hybride_framwork (这是一个Android MVP模型良好的架构设计,同时也做了Android和HTML 5交互架构,用到了RxJava+Retrofit+MVP+泛型缩减mvp+模板模式+命令模式+观察者模式+管理者模式 +简单工厂模式